CVE-2018-20315: Buffer Overflow

Foxit Reader before 9.5, and PhantomPDF before 8.3.10 and 9.x before 9.5, has a race condition that can cause a stack-based buffer overflow or an out-of-bounds read.

How can I fix CVE-2018-20315?

To fix CVE-2018-20315, update Foxit Reader to version 9.5 or later, update PhantomPDF to version 8.3.10 or later, or update PhantomPDF 9.x to version 9.5 or later.
